The product segmentation within the laser hair removal category is equally important to understand. Professional clinic-grade devices command prices of USD 30,000 to USD 100,000+, while consumer home devices range from USD 29 to USD 699 on platforms like Amazon. This price differential reflects not just production scale but also certification requirements, component quality, and after-sales support infrastructure. Suppliers claiming 5000+ units monthly capacity typically serve the mid-to-high end of the home device market or the entry-level professional segment.
